    If that's what makes Cole relatable, Wale would be bigger. I feel like people just passed KRIT by. He has so much relatable music. Songs like "Rise & Shine" (The grind, chasing your dreams), the "My Sub" series (People love bangers and car culture is huge), "Yesterday" (Reminiscing/Nostalgia), "Red Eye" (Relationship problems), "Money on the Floor" (Strip clubs), "Big Bank" (Money), "Price of Fame" (being famous and being used for your name). He has so much relatable music but I guess people just want to relate from a surface level.

    first of all the accent, krit is definitely from the south and cole could be kind of from anywhere and is easy to understand for almost everyone. krit’s sound is also very regional like the beats are very southern but cole’s are just good beats in general. also the subject matter for cole is kind of more things the everyman can relate to or like the average 16-25 year old like sports or women or whatever. krit talks about real stuff but most people can’t relate to boppers in his slab. not knocking krit he’s just super southern
